Output ca9584074a40bfca75e67ff198372da0f11649619e66821aa6c59e9fd67490fd:1

value
6954837958017
script pubkey
OP_0 OP_PUSHBYTES_20 5c2d9271085751ee09ffa0ddc9ab353ca9c32894
address
tb1qtskeyugg2ag7uz0l5rwun2e48j5ux2y5zgdth0
transaction
ca9584074a40bfca75e67ff198372da0f11649619e66821aa6c59e9fd67490fd
confirmations
168314
spent
true